The Six Skills of Adulthood (focus of the J2A segment)

The Skills

  1. Active listening

  2. Negotiation

  3. Assertion

  4. Research and information management

  5. Partnership

  6. Leadership

The Six Affirmations

  1. I know how to listen to myself and others.

  2. I know how to work to my strengths. I can recognize strengths in others, and will help them work to theirs.

  3. I make a difference. I have something of value to contribute. I know how to serve.

  4. I actively build relationships. Community is one of the keys to a healthy life.

  5. I recognize there are four steps to a task: the need, the plan, the process, the result.

  6. I practice compassion, celebration and the mystery of life.
